The Tragic Impact of War on Ukrainian Children

Since the onset of the full-scale war, Russian forces have killed 661 children and injured over 2200 Ukrainian children. This was reported by Prosecutor General Ruslan Kravchenko on Telegram.
‎"On the 1342nd day of war, prosecutors are investigating 5363 criminal cases related to these crimes.
During this time, the Russian Federation has: killed 661 children; injured 2203 children; destroyed or damaged over 4500 schools, kindergartens, and 1294 hospitals; abducted and deported more than 19 thousand Ukrainian children; committed at least 23 cases of sexual violence against children" - stated Kravchenko.
According to him, each case is evidence of a systematic policy of terror aimed at the destruction of Ukrainians as a nation.
The Prosecutor General noted that UN Security Council Resolution No. 1261 identifies six of the most serious crimes against children during wartime, and he informed that Russia commits all six daily in Ukraine before the eyes of the world.
‎The head of the OGP reported that prosecutors in Ukraine, together with law enforcement agencies and international partners, are investigating each crime.
"We will do everything possible to ensure that all war criminals, from the executors to the leadership of the Russian Federation, are held accountable. Time will not be an obstacle. These crimes have no statute of limitations," he added.
